Zeppelin Lets You Replace The Carrier Name With Custom Logos [video]

replace your iPhone’s carrier name with a custom logo

zeppelin-cydia-FSMdotCOMOnce jailbroken, you can customize your iOS device in a million different ways. For example, you might want to change your carrier logo. You can use Photoshop to create your own logo files, SSH into the device, replace the photos, re-do them a few times until you get it right, or you can install a simple and free tweak called Zeppelin.

Zeppelin comes packed with logos that you can choose from, but the best part is that if you don’t like the default logos or get bored with them, the various repos in Cydia offer hundreds if not thousands of custom logos that you can download and use.

If you decide you want to change your carrier logo, Zeppelin is available for free in Cydia via ModMyi repo
